THERE WILL BE NO PHOTON ROCKET

Abstract

The problems facing interstellar flight powered by any known means are evaluated. It is concluded that nuclear powered flight at either relativistic or subrelativistic velocities is impractical, and that interstellar flight awaits the discovery of some as yet unknown force.
